  3. baklogic

    baklogic The Tinkerer

    Have you tried the speakers in another PC ?
    It is otherwise possible that you need an updated driver for your audio.
    Is it an on-board sound like AC97 , OR ?
    Is it through a sound card, ?
    If you post the system setup, we can be more help, as sound drivers can be a pain.
